Poor Choice of Shoes




Wearing:
Coat - gifted, Shirt - Primark, Jeans - BDG from Urban Outfitters, Boots - Steve Madden
Lipstick - M.A.C Red with Cherry Lip Liner

I love my leopard print boots - I really do.  However, they are probably one of the worst choices of shoes for winter.  These shoes have a very smooth bottom, making them almost impossible to wear when it's icy out, so usually I put them away sometime in November and don't bring them back out until April (yes, I really have to wait that long).  But when I put the rest of this outfit together, I knew that these leopard boots looked best with this brown coat and black jeans.  Ultimately, I didn't wear these boots to school; I've tripped one too many times on campus wearing more practical shoes than these.  But I put them on for the photos and ventured through the snow and ice.  I had to walk super slowly and take small steps, but I luckily didn't fall.  I'm hoping that this year the snow will melt early, and I'll be able to bring these back out in March!

Let's Mix






Wearing:
Jacket - unknown, T-Shirt - Forever 21, Skirt - & Other Stories, Purse - Zara, Boots - Steve Madden

Almost two years ago, when I was in London, I stepped into a magical store called & Other Stories.  I immediately fell in love, but at the time I couldn't afford anything in the store.  After arriving back home, I thought I would order something off their website, but alas, they didn't ship their products to the US.  I kept waiting, and it wasn't until recently when they finally started a US site (I have a post about it here).  I had forgotten that they opened a store in New York, so when I was there last month I was pleasantly surprised to stumble upon one!  Of course I wanted to buy the whole store, but I decided to just start with this amazing skirt.  I've been obsessed with two trends recently: neoprene and the midi skirt length; both of which this skirt has.  It's also amazing quality, so I will definitely be purchasing more from & Other Stories! <3
Styling this skirt, I deciding to do some pattern mixing.  First I picked the striped top, then I went for the leopard print ankle boots.  Because the patterns are so different, and I have the skirt separating them, I think they work incredibly well together.  I added my white leather jacket that I picked up at a small boutique in Paris and this new purse that I bought at Zara on my recent New York trip.  Finally I put on my purple lipstick because it had just been too long since I had last worn it.

Pastel and Leopard



Wearing:
Blazer - Forever 21, Shirt - Pull & Bear, Trousers - Jennifer Lopez for Kohls, Boots - Steve Madden

I often find this blazer hard to style.  As much as I love the oversized quality to it, I sometimes find that it just looks shapeless.  I usually try to style it with skinny jeans, but more often than not, I feel top heavy.  I tried pairing it with these trousers instead, since they aren't skinny, and I think that the proportions work a lot better.  With those pieces I just added a simple, grey tee since I wanted most of the attention to go towards the blazer.  Keyword: most.  I've worn these leopard print ankle boots with pastels before, so I knew these would look great with the rest of the look.
